WebJan 3, 2016 · They will carry gold and frankincense and proclaim the praises of the Lord” (Is 60:3, 6). At first glance, we find a mismatch between Isaiah and Matthew. Matthew tells us the Magi brought gold, frankincense, and myrrh. Isaiah prophesied that they would bring gold, frankincense, and the praises of the Lord. We’ll get to the differences in a bit.
